穀歌地球立體效果詳解:從數據源到顯示技術
許多人被穀歌地球 (Google Earth) 令人歎為觀止的三維地球模型所吸引,但可能並不了解其立體效果是如何實現的。簡單來說,穀歌地球並非單純地將一張張二維圖片拚接在一起,而是通過大量的數據源、複雜的算法和精巧的顯示技術,構建出了一個逼真的三維地球。本文將深入探討穀歌地球的立體效果是如何實現的,以及影響立體效果的各個因素。
首先,穀歌地球的立體效果的根基在於其龐大的數據源。這些數據並非憑空而來,而是來自各種渠道,包括衛星圖像、航空攝影、地形數據、3D建築模型等等。衛星圖像提供了地表覆蓋的廣泛視角,分辨率從幾米到幾十厘米不等,甚至更高分辨率的影像用於特定區域的細節展示。航空攝影則能捕捉到更清晰的細節,特別是城市建築和地貌特征。地形數據則為穀歌地球提供了高度信息,構建出地形的起伏,這對於展現山脈、峽穀等地貌至關重要。此外,越來越多的3D建築模型被整合到穀歌地球中,讓城市景觀更加真實立體。
這些海量數據並非直接呈現立體效果,而是需要經過複雜的處理和整合。穀歌地球采用先進的地理信息係統 (GIS) 技術,將不同來源、不同格式的數據進行統一處理,包括地理配準、幾何校正、數據融合等。地理配準確保不同數據源的精確位置匹配,避免出現明顯的錯位和變形。幾何校正則用於消除圖像的幾何畸變,保證圖像的形狀和比例準確。數據融合則將不同數據源的信息結合起來,形成一個完整的、具有高度和紋理信息的三維模型。
數據處理完成後,就需要利用計算機圖形學技術進行渲染和顯示。穀歌地球采用先進的渲染引擎,能夠根據用戶的視角和縮放比例,實時地渲染三維地球模型。渲染引擎需要處理光照、陰影、紋理等多種因素,以增強模型的真實感和立體感。例如,光照模型能夠模擬太陽光照射到地表的效果,從而產生逼真的陰影和光線變化。紋理則為模型賦予細節和顏色,讓地表更加生動。同時,穀歌地球還采用了各種優化算法,以提高渲染效率,即使在較低的硬件配置下也能流暢運行。
除了數據源和渲染技術,用戶的電腦配置也會影響穀歌地球的立體效果。更高的CPU、GPU性能和更大的內存能夠處理更複雜的場景和更高分辨率的數據,從而呈現更精細、更流暢的三維效果。網絡速度也是一個重要的因素,下載和加載數據的時間會直接影響顯示速度。在網絡條件較差的情況下,可能會出現卡頓或加載失敗的情況。
此外,穀歌地球的立體效果也與用戶的視角和操作有關。通過旋轉、縮放和傾斜地球模型,用戶可以從不同的角度觀察地表,體驗更強的立體感。例如,從高空俯瞰城市時,可以清晰地看到建築物的分布和高度;而靠近地麵觀察時,則可以觀察到更精細的細節,例如樹木、道路等。一些特殊功能,例如“飛行”模式和“漫遊”模式,也能增強用戶的沉浸感,讓用戶仿佛置身於真實的地理環境中。
需要注意的是,穀歌地球的立體效果並非在所有區域都一樣。一些人口稠密地區,由於擁有更多高分辨率的衛星圖像和3D建築模型,立體效果會更好。而一些偏遠地區,由於數據匱乏,立體效果可能相對較差。未來,隨著技術的不斷進步和數據的不斷積累,穀歌地球的立體效果將會越來越逼真,為用戶提供更加身臨其境的地理體驗。
總而言之,穀歌地球的立體效果是多重因素共同作用的結果。從海量的數據源到複雜的處理和渲染技術,再到用戶的電腦配置和操作方式,每一個環節都對最終的立體效果產生影響。穀歌地球的持續發展和改進,也使得我們能夠更清晰、更直觀地了解我們的地球。
最後更新:2025-05-15 05:13:07